Overview
The S9S08SG16E1CTLR is an 8-bit microcontroller from NXP USA Inc., part of the HCS08 family. This microcontroller is designed for a wide range of applications requiring low power consumption, high performance, and robust features. It is particularly suited for industrial, automotive, and consumer electronics due to its high temperature tolerance and advanced peripheral set.
Key Specifications
Specification | Details |
---|---|
Central Processor Unit (CPU) | 8-bit HCS08 CPU, 40 MHz at normal temperatures, 36 MHz at temperatures greater than 125 °C |
Memory | 16 KB FLASH, 1.5 KB RAM |
Power-Saving Modes | Two very low power stop modes, reduced power wait mode, very low power real-time counter |
Input/Output | 22 general purpose I/O pins (GPIOs), 8 interrupt pins with selectable polarity |
Timers and Counters | MTIM — 8-bit modulo counter with 8-bit prescaler and overflow interrupt, TPMx — Two 2-channel timer PWM modules, RTC — 8-bit modulus counter with binary or decimal based prescaler |
Communication Interfaces | Inter-Integrated Circuit (IIC), support for broadcast mode and 10-bit addressing |
Package | 28-pin TSSOP |
Operating Temperature | -40 °C to 150 °C |
Key Features
- High-performance 8-bit HCS08 CPU with a maximum clock speed of 40 MHz
- Advanced power-saving modes including low power stop and wait modes
- Robust peripheral set including timers, counters, and communication interfaces like IIC
- High temperature tolerance up to 150 °C, making it suitable for harsh environments
- Security circuitry to prevent unauthorized access to RAM and FLASH contents
- Configurable slew rate and drive strength on all output pins, and hysteresis on all input pins
Applications
The S9S08SG16E1CTLR microcontroller is versatile and can be used in various applications such as:
- Industrial control systems due to its high temperature tolerance and robust features
- Automotive systems where reliability and performance under harsh conditions are critical
- Consumer electronics requiring low power consumption and advanced peripherals
- Medical devices that need precise timing and control functions
Q & A
- What is the maximum clock speed of the S9S08SG16E1CTLR microcontroller?
The maximum clock speed is 40 MHz at normal temperatures and 36 MHz at temperatures greater than 125 °C - How much FLASH and RAM memory does the S9S08SG16E1CTLR have?
The microcontroller has 16 KB of FLASH memory and 1.5 KB of RAM - What are the power-saving modes available in the S9S08SG16E1CTLR?
The microcontroller features two very low power stop modes, a reduced power wait mode, and a very low power real-time counter - How many GPIO pins does the S9S08SG16E1CTLR have?
The microcontroller has 22 general purpose I/O pins (GPIOs) - What communication interfaces are supported by the S9S08SG16E1CTLR?
The microcontroller supports Inter-Integrated Circuit (IIC) with broadcast mode and 10-bit addressing - What is the operating temperature range of the S9S08SG16E1CTLR?
The operating temperature range is -40 °C to 150 °C - What type of package is the S9S08SG16E1CTLR available in?
The microcontroller is available in a 28-pin TSSOP package - Does the S9S08SG16E1CTLR have any security features?
Yes, it includes security circuitry to prevent unauthorized access to RAM and FLASH contents - Can the output pins of the S9S08SG16E1CTLR be configured?
Yes, the output pins can have their slew rate and drive strength configured, and the input pins have hysteresis - What are some typical applications of the S9S08SG16E1CTLR?
Typical applications include industrial control systems, automotive systems, consumer electronics, and medical devices